Abstract

The utility model belongs to the field of electronic equipment, in particular to a fixed box for an electronic tag scanning and reading camera, which is provided with a box body, a box cover and a clamping assembly, and is characterized in that the box cover consists of a box cover main body and a protective edge positioned at the edge of the box cover main body, a plurality of racks are also arranged around the lower side of the protective edge of the box cover main body, the box body consists of a box body, a plurality of clamping grooves corresponding to the racks are formed at the top of the box body, the box body and the box cover box body are connected through the racks and the clamping grooves, the clamping assembly is positioned in the box body and is connected with a box body buckle, the clamping assembly consists of four clamping parts, and the camera part is fixed through the clamping parts and a fixing groove of the camera part; the utility model has the advantages of simple structure, convenient use, long service life, firm locking and the like.

Detailed Description
Example 1
Referring to fig. 1 to 5, a fixing box for an electronic tag scanning and reading camera includes a box body 2, a box cover 1 and a clamping assembly 3, and is characterized in that the box cover 1 is composed of a box cover main body 11 and a protective edge 13 located at an edge of the box cover main body 11, a mounting hole 12 is formed in the middle of the box cover main body 11 for mounting a lens of the camera in the mounting hole 12, four racks 14 are further disposed around a lower side of the protective edge 13 of the box cover main body 11, the racks 14 are composed of a rack main body 141 and a plurality of latch teeth 142 located on the rack main body 141 along a vertical direction, the latch teeth 142 are located on an outer side of the rack main body 141, lengths of the latch teeth 142 are sequentially reduced from bottom to top, the rack main body 141 and the latch teeth 142 have elasticity, the box body 2 is composed of a box body 21, a cavity 23 is formed inside the box body for mounting the camera main body, four slots 22 corresponding to the rack teeth 14 are formed at the top of the box body 2, the clamping groove 22 is in a shape of being bent vertically downwards, an opening at the upper end of the clamping groove 22 is positioned on the top wall of the box body 21, an opening at the lower end of the clamping groove 22 is positioned on the outer side wall of the box body 21, the width of a bent part of the clamping groove 22 is gradually reduced from top to bottom, the width of the lower end of the clamping groove 22 in an unstressed state is smaller than the length of the shortest clamping tooth 142, after the clamping tooth 142 is extruded, the rack 14 can pass through the lower end of the clamping groove 22, an elastic movable part 24 is arranged below the bent part of the clamping groove 22, a movable groove 25 is formed below the movable part 24, the sum of the width of the movable groove 25 and the width of the opening at the lower end of the clamping groove 22 is larger than the width of the lowermost end of the rack 14, a cross hole 210 is formed in the center of the bottom of the box body 21, the clamping assembly 3 is positioned in the box body 21, and the clamping assembly 3 is composed of four clamping parts 32 and an annular shaft 33, the clamping component 32 is composed of a pressure lever 321, a cross bar 323 connected with the bottom of the pressure lever 321 at one end, and a clamping lever 325 connected with the other end of the cross bar 323, the right side of the bottom of the clamping lever 325 is provided with a second latch 326, the middle of the pressure lever 321 is provided with a first latch 322, a shaft hole 324 is formed at the intersection of the cross bar 323 and the clamping lever 325, the four shaft holes 324 are pivotally connected with the annular shaft 33 through the shaft hole 324, the back of the clamping lever 325 is provided with two second springs 34 and is connected with the inner wall of the box body 21 through the second springs 34, a first spring 31 is arranged between the pressure levers 321 of the two opposite clamping components 32, the pressure levers 321 of the clamping components 32 pass through the branch holes corresponding to the cross holes 210 and are buckled on the box body 21 through the first latches 322 and the corresponding first springs 31, and the distance d between the second latches and the cross bar is the same as the thickness of the bottom of the box body 21, the clamping assembly 3 is fixed with the box body 21, and the second latch 326 among the four clamping parts 32 is clamped into the clamping groove of the camera part 4 to fix the camera part 4.
The fixing box for the electronic tag scanning and reading camera is characterized in that the rubber layers are arranged on the surfaces of the pressure lever 321, the first latch 322 and the cross rod 323, which are in contact with the box cover main body 11, so that the anti-skidding and anti-seismic effects can be achieved.
The fixing box for the electronic tag scanning and reading camera is characterized in that the rack 14 is made of nylon.
The fixing box for the electronic tag scanning and reading camera is characterized in that the box body 2 is made of stainless steel.
When the clamping device is used, the pressing rod 321 is pressed towards the middle, the first clamping tooth 322 is separated from the cross-shaped hole 210 and is pushed towards the interior of the box body main body 21, the camera of the camera shooting part 4 is inserted into the mounting hole 12, the pressing rod 321 is continuously pressed towards the middle, the clamping part 32 is opened outwards, the main body of the camera shooting part 4 is placed into the opened clamping component 3, the bottom of the camera shooting part 4 is contacted with the cross rod 323, the pressing rod 321 pressed towards the middle is loosened, the second clamping tooth 326 is clamped into the clamping groove of the camera shooting part 4, the clamping component 3 is aligned to the cross-shaped hole 210 and is pushed towards the direction of the cross-shaped hole 210, the first clamping tooth 322 clamps the box body 21, the rack 14 on the box cover 1 is inserted into the corresponding clamping groove 22, and due to the elasticity of the rack main body 141, the rack main body 141 can penetrate through the clamping groove 22 which is bent upwards and downwards until the box cover 1 is closed with the box body 2, and the upper wall of the clamping tooth 142 clamping groove 2 is correspondingly clamped.
In this embodiment, through the cooperation chucking of rack 14 and draw-in groove 22, make things convenient for the joint, when the case lid 1 of needs taking off, only need compress tightly rack 14, make rack 14 break away from with draw-in groove 22 fast, facilitate the use.
